Nurse/Midwife Patient Ratios at GSHS

Updated February 2024

GSHS provides services to our community in a variety of different inpatient and residential settings.

Korumburra Hospital

Multi Function Ward/Alchera is a 35 bed mixed ward located at Korumburra Hospital. 

The ward is broken down to the following:

  • Multi Function Ward has 15 beds that consists of acute and palliative care.

  • Alchera is a 20 bed High Level Residential Aged Care Facility.

 

In compliance with the Safe Patient Care Amendment Act 2019 Nurses are rostered in the Multifunction Ward and Alchera according to the following ratios under a level 4 hospital:

Acute
Palliative Care
Aged Care
AM 7am- 3:30pm 1 nurse – 6 patients + nurse in charge
AM 7am – 3:30pm 1 nurse – 4 patients + nurse in charge
AM 7am – 3:30pm 1 nurse – 7 residents + nurse in charge
PM 1.30pm – 10pm 1 nurse – 7 patients + nurse in charge
PM 1:30pm – 10pm 1 nurse – 4 patients + nurse in charge
PM 1:30 pm– 10pm 1 nurse – 8 residents + nurse in charge
ND 9pm- 7:30am 1 nurse – 10 patients
ND 9pm – 7:30am 1 nurse – 6 patients
ND 1 nurse – 15 residents
The expected number of occupied acute beds is 12
The expected number of occupied palliative beds is 2
The expected number of occupied residential beds is 20

Leongatha Hospital

General Ward is a 21 bed mixed ward that is based at Leongatha Hospital.

The ward consists Maternity Services beds, medical, surgical and palliative care beds to total up to 21.

In compliance with the Safe Patient Care Amendment Act 2019 Nurses are rostered according to the following ratios under a level 4 hospital:

Acute
Palliative Care
Maternity Services-Antenatal & Postnatal
Maternity - Birthing Suite
AM 7am – 3:30pm 1 nurse – 6 patients + nurse in charge
AM 7am – 3:30pm 1 nurse – 4 patients + nurse in charge
AM 7am – 3:30pm 1 midwife to 4 patients + nurse in charge
1-1 for all labour & births at all times
PM 1:30pm – 10:00pm 1 nurse – 7 patients + nurse in charge
PM 1:30pm – 10:00pm 1 nurse – 4 patients + nurse in charge
PM 1:30pm – 10:00pm 1 midwife – 4 patients + nurse in charge
1-1 for all labour & births at all times
ND 9pm – 7:30am 1 nurse - 10 patients
ND 9pm – 7:30am 1 nurse – 6 patients
ND 9pm – 7:30am 1 midwife – 6 patients
1-1 for all labour & births at all times
The expected number of occupied medical/surgical beds is 15
The expected number of occupied palliative care beds is 2
The expected number of antenatal/postnatal beds is 3
The expected number of birthing suites is 1
